firstly, I want to say thank you for the ARC & congratulations to Erin Halli for writing The Masked Flower. This book was so heartfelt and cozy. Set in a small town this definitely falls into the category of “perfect fall read”. The Cove is a town you could see yourself stumbling into and never leaving!
The themes of overcoming grief and acceptance were what made this story special. In a unique take on paranormal romance this story follows Iris who is dealing with the loss of her brother. When Jasper rolls into town and meets Iris he assumes the man standing behind her is her boyfriend, come to find out Jasper is the only one who can see him - he is her guardian angel.
With lovable characters, heartfelt themes, and a setting that feels like a big hug. For fans of magical realism I would definitely recommend checking this one out!

Nightstrider takes the reader on an immersive journey into the Reverie, the dream realm where the manifestations of humanity’s dreams reside. The worldbuilding of this book combines the off-putting creepiness of One Dark Window with the spine-chilling and monstrous darkness of The Witcher. There are four POVs in this book… FOUR!!! We follow Wren, a nightmare who is forever bound to serve the realms evil ruler; Alaric, another nightmare who is a part of the growing rebellion; Prince Caine, the ignorant human son of aforementioned evil ruler; and finally, Queen Ila, who is a weaver tasked with protecting the boundary between the dream and waking realms. When circumstances caused by the insidious ruler wreaking havoc and destruction in both the dream and waking realms force our four main characters to cross paths, they may just have to be the ones to try to stop him…
